A Comparison Of Double Sampling Regression Estimators, Dennis L. Clason, G. Morris Southward
A Comparison Of Double Sampling Regression Estimators, Dennis L. Clason, G. Morris Southward
Conference on Applied Statistics in Agriculture
We investigate three alternative models for estimating the mean of a population using double sampling survey techniques. One estimator was found in the range science literature (Cook and Stubbendieck, 1986), another is the estimator presented by Cochran (1977). The third estimator uses method-of-moments estimators with measurement error regression models. Simulation studies suggest that the measurement error model does not work well when the slope is appreciably different from unity. Delta method variance estimators of the measurement error model may give negative variance estimates under these circumstances.
